TUI Cruises GmbH is looking for a strategic thinker in Airline Commercial and Network Planning. This role involves developing long-term network plans, analyzing market trends, and engaging with stakeholders.
The position demands proven experience in airline network planning, a strong understanding of fleet dynamics, and proficiency in business English. Attractive benefits and a flexible work environment are offered, alongside opportunities for personal and professional development.

How to prepare for a job interview at TUI Cruises GmbH
✨Know Your Network
Before the interview, dive deep into TUI Cruises GmbH's current airline network and any recent changes. Understanding their routes, fleet dynamics, and market trends will show that you're not just a strategic thinker but also someone who is genuinely interested in their operations.
✨Showcase Your Experience
Prepare specific examples from your past roles where you've successfully developed long-term network plans or navigated complex stakeholder engagements.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your responses and highlight your proven experience in airline network planning.
✨Engage with Stakeholders
Since this role involves engaging with various stakeholders, think of ways you can demonstrate your communication skills. Be ready to discuss how you've effectively collaborated with different teams or external partners in previous positions, showcasing your ability to build relationships and drive results.
